Centre rejects State’s plea for use of Kannada in High Court
News

Centre rejects State’s plea for use of Kannada in High Court

December 12, 2018

Belagavi: The Union Home Department has rejected a request by Karnataka government for use of Kannada language in the High Court and similar requests from some other States had also been rejected, Law and Parliamentary Affairs Minister Krishna Byregowda said. Shaktikanta Das, who oversaw demonetisation, is new RBI Governor
News

Shaktikanta Das, who oversaw demonetisation, is new RBI Governor

December 12, 2018

New Delhi / Mumbai: The Centre yesterday appointed Shaktikanta Das, member of the 15th Finance Commission as the Governor of the Reserve Bank of India (RBI), a day after Urjit Patel resigned at the end of a bruising tussle with the government over the regulator’s independence and the regulation of banks. ABOUT

Mysuru’s favorite and largest circulated English evening daily has kept the citizens of Mysuru informed and entertained since 1978. Over the past 45 years, Star of Mysore has been the newspaper that Mysureans reach for every evening to know about the happenings in Mysuru city. The newspaper has feature rich articles and dedicated pages targeted at readers across the demographic spectrum of Mysuru city. With a readership of over 2,50,000 Star of Mysore has been the best connection between it’s readers and their leaders; between advertisers and customers; between Mysuru and Mysureans.
